Influence of Sleep on Metabolic process



When it involves weight reduction, recognizing the influence of sleep on metabolic rate is critical. Rest plays a substantial duty in regulating your body's metabolic process, which is the process of converting food right into power. During sleep, your body works on fixing cells, manufacturing hormonal agents, and controling different bodily features. Lack of rest can disrupt these processes, resulting in discrepancies in metabolism.

Research has actually shown that poor rest can impact your metabolic rate by altering hormonal agent degrees related to hunger and hunger. Particularly, insufficient rest can result in a rise in ghrelin, a hormonal agent that promotes hunger, and a decline in leptin, a hormone that reduces appetite. This hormonal inequality can result in over-eating and desires for high-calorie foods, which can undermine your weight reduction goals.

To maximize your metabolism and support your weight management trip, focus on obtaining sufficient quality rest each evening. Go for 7-9 hours of rest to aid regulate your metabolism, control your hunger, and enhance your general wellness. By dealing with your sleep, you can enhance your body's capacity to shed calories effectively and achieve lasting weight-loss.

Influence of Sleep on Food Cravings



Rest plays a significant function in affecting your food yearnings. When you don't get enough rest, your body experiences disruptions in the hormonal agents that regulate cravings and fullness. This discrepancy can result in a rise in ghrelin, the hormone that promotes hunger, while decreasing leptin, the hormone that signifies fullness. Because of this, you might find yourself food craving high-calorie and sweet foods to offer a fast power boost.

Additionally, absence of sleep can affect the brain's reward centers, making junk foods much more enticing and more challenging to withstand.

Study has shown that sleep-deprived people tend to pick foods that are higher in fat and calories contrasted to when they're well-rested. This can sabotage your weight management efforts and result in unwanted weight gain gradually.
